Jesus Alfonso Acquires 2,000 Shares of Comet Industries (CVE:CMU) Stock

Comet Industries Ltd. (CVE:CMUGet Free Report) Director Jesus Alfonso bought 2,000 shares of the business’s stock in a transaction on Thursday, July 2nd. The shares were purchased at an average cost of C$6.00 per share, for a total transaction of C$12,000.00. Following the completion of the purchase, the director owned 215,800 shares in the company, valued at approximately C$1,294,800. This trade represents a 0.94% increase in their ownership of the stock.

Comet Industries Price Performance

CMU opened at C$6.00 on Friday. The stock has a fifty day moving average of C$5.97 and a 200-day moving average of C$4.81. The firm has a market capitalization of C$28.77 million, a P/E ratio of -50.00 and a beta of -0.36. Comet Industries Ltd. has a 12-month low of C$3.40 and a 12-month high of C$6.35. The company has a quick ratio of 6.63, a current ratio of 4.89 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 16.79.

Comet Industries Ltd. holds and manages real estate properties in the British Columbia. It also acquires and develops mineral properties. The company holds a 40% working interest in the Iron Mask property located in southwest Kamloops, British Columbia. It also owns a 10% carried net profit interest in a contiguous block of mineral properties; and the surface land titles comprising the crown grants located in Kamloops, British Columbia. In addition, the company holds, and rents land and a commercial building located at the corner of Carrall and Powell Streets in the Gastown area of Vancouver, Canada.
